Our Air Quality & Ventilation Services in West Sacramento

Air Filtration System Installation & Replacement

West Sacramento’s river-corridor position means excellent evening Delta Breeze potential, but most older homes can’t pull that fresh air through walls sealed decades ago. Meanwhile, winter tule fog traps agricultural dust, vehicle emissions from I-80, and pollen from the surrounding valley for days at a time. A properly sized MERV 13 or HEPA filtration system, matched to your existing Rheem or Goodman air handler, captures what your windows can’t ventilate. Daniel assesses your actual airflow rates, because forcing a restrictive filter onto an undersized blower, common in 1950s Washington neighborhood cottages, does more harm than good.

Whole-Home Humidifier Installation

Relative humidity in West Sacramento homes often drops below 25% during dry summer heat and stays depressed through heating season, cracking woodwork and irritating airways. But here’s the local catch: homes in the 95605 floodplain zone, particularly those with crawl spaces that see seasonal moisture intrusion, need precise humidistat placement and drainage planning. We’ve seen DIY humidifier installs in Southport neighborhoods create condensation lines that rusted out duct seams in two seasons. Daniel specs steam or bypass humidifiers based on your home’s actual construction, not a template.

Whole-Home Dehumidifier Installation

The same levee-protected lowlands that make West Sacramento vulnerable to flooding also create persistent damp conditions in crawl spaces and basements, especially where the water table sits within feet of grade. During dense winter fog events, outdoor dew points stay elevated for weeks, and standard air conditioners, often oversized for the radiant load, short-cycle without removing enough moisture. A dedicated whole-home dehumidifier, integrated with your existing duct system, maintains 45-55% relative humidity even when your AC isn’t running. For homes near the Jefferson Boulevard corridor with known moisture issues, we also evaluate whether an ERV or HRV system makes more sense than standalone dehumidification.

UV Air Purifier Installation

Mold and bacterial growth inside air handlers is a documented problem in West Sacramento’s climate. The combination of summer attic temperatures exceeding 140°F, winter fog-season damp, and the temperature differentials across coastal-influenced evenings creates ideal conditions for biofilm on evaporator coils and in drain pans. UV-C lamp installation at the coil and return, sized to your York or Daikin system’s dimensions, prevents this colonization rather than masking it with scented filters. Daniel measures your plenum dimensions personally, because an undersized UV lamp in a large commercial unit, or an overpowered unit in a compact residential handler, both waste money.

ERV & HRV Ventilation Systems

Energy Recovery Ventilators and Heat Recovery Ventilators solve the specific problem West Sacramento faces: tight, insulated homes that save energy but trap pollutants. An ERV pre-conditions incoming air using outgoing air’s energy, critical when summer Delta Breeze evenings drop temperatures 15-20°F and you want that fresh air without dumping conditioned air outside. For the mixed-use Bridge District buildings and newer 95798 tract homes with spray-foam envelopes, we typically recommend ERV over HRV because summer humidity management matters more than winter heat recovery in this climate.

Common Air Quality & Ventilation Problems We See in West Sacramento Homes

  • Attic ductwork baking in unshaded radiant heat. The flat, open terrain of West Sacramento maximizes summer solar load on roofs, and the 1940s-1960s bungalows in the Washington neighborhood still run single-wall galvanized ducts through those attics. By afternoon, supply air loses 10-15°F before it reaches your vents, and the ducts themselves shed fiberglass into the airstream.
  • Crawl-space moisture corroding equipment bases. West of Jefferson Boulevard, where FEMA flood zones and high water tables converge, we’ve replaced outdoor condensing units with base pans rusted through in five years instead of fifteen. Raised concrete pads and corrosion-resistant line-set coatings aren’t upsells here, they’re standard practice we build into every quote.
  • Oversized cooling equipment short-cycling through fog season. Installers sizing for 105°F peak loads often ignore that West Sacramento’s evening Delta Breeze drops the temperature dramatically. The result is a system that blasts cold air for ten minutes, shuts off, and never runs long enough to dehumidify, leaving you clammy even at 72°F.
  • Single-wall construction trapping agricultural and highway particulates. Homes near the I-80 corridor and Port of West Sacramento get sustained exposure to diesel particulate and grain dust that drifts across the river flats. Standard 1-inch fiberglass filters don’t begin to address this load, and many homeowners don’t realize their “allergy” symptoms are actually indoor air quality failure.

Pricing for Air Quality & Ventilation in West Sacramento, CA

Honest numbers matter. Here’s what air quality and ventilation work typically runs in West Sacramento:

Service Typical Range in West Sacramento
Whole-home air filtration system (media cabinet + MERV 13 filter) $340–$780
Whole-home humidifier installation $425–$895
Whole-home dehumidifier installation $1,200–$2,400
UV air purifier (single-lamp coil mount) $380–$720
UV air purifier (dual-lamp coil + return) $620–$1,100
ERV or HRV system installation $2,800–$5,400
Standard tune-up (includes filter check and airflow verification) $95–$235

What moves you within these ranges? Existing duct condition, attic or crawl-space access difficulty, electrical requirements for dedicated dehumidifier circuits, and whether we’re integrating with a 20-year-old Goodman or a variable-speed Daikin. Homes in the 95691 zip with spray-foam attics sometimes need additional combustion air provisions, which adds material. We don’t guess.
